Understanding Cold Laser Treatment



To recognize cold laser treatment, you need to grasp the essential concepts of exactly how this non-invasive therapy technique functions. Cold laser therapy, also referred to as low-level laser treatment (LLLT), includes making use of low-intensity laser light to boost healing at the cellular level. This kind of therapy is typically made use of to lower swelling, minimize discomfort, and advertise cells repair work in different conditions.


During a cold laser therapy session, a skilled healthcare specialist will apply the laser device directly to the skin in the affected location. The light energy produced by the laser permeates the skin and is taken in by the cells, where it's exchanged biochemical energy. This power aids to promote mobile procedures, boost blood circulation, and reduce inflammation, causing discomfort relief and increased recovery.

Cold laser treatment is a secure and pain-free therapy alternative that can be used alone or in combination with other treatments to take care of chronic discomfort properly.

Device of Discomfort Alleviation



Comprehending the mechanism of discomfort relief in cold laser treatment involves grasping just how low-intensity laser light interacts with cellular procedures to reduce pain. When the cold laser is applied to the skin, it penetrates the tissue and is taken in by the mitochondria within the cells. This absorption triggers a series of reactions that cause boosted manufacturing of adenosine triphosphate (ATP), the power currency of the cell.

The increased ATP production increases cellular feature, consisting of faster tissue repair work and decreased swelling.

In addition, the laser light stimulates the launch of endorphins, which are the body's natural pain relievers. These endorphins assist to obstruct pain signals and enhance the feeling of wellness.

In addition, cold laser therapy promotes vasodilation, boosting blood flow to the affected location. This improved blood circulation brings much more oxygen and nutrients to the cells, helping in the healing procedure and reducing pain.
